Mtel - The public mobile cellular network operates according to the GSM standard (Global system of mobile communications).
Operator Name Mtel AD Network Name M-TEL GSM BG Network Type GSM 900 Handset Code M-TEL GSM BG Network Code 284 01 Network Status Live September 1995 Mobile tel. numbers: +359 (0)88 7xxxxxx +359 (0)88 8xxxxxx +359 (0)88 9xxxxxx

Services
Mtel AD currently provides the following services: Supplementary Services AoC - Charging AoC - Information Attach/Detach (Plus Timer), Barring All Calls, Barring Incoming Calls, Barring Incoming Calls When Abroad, Barring International Calls, Barring International Calls Except to HNC, CLIP, CLIR, Call Forward - Forbidden Call, Forward - On Busy, Call Forward - On No Reply, Call Forward - On Not Reachable, Call Forward - Restricted, Call Forward - Unconditional, Call Forward - Unrestricted, Call Hold, Call Waiting, Closed User Group (CUG), DTMF Signalling, Multi Party Calling, Operator Controlled Barring, Operator Determined Barring, Unstructured Supplemental Service Data, Voice Mail with Callback, Voice Mail with SMS Notification, Tele Services, Automatic Facsimile Grp 3 - MO, Automatic Facsimile Grp 3 - MT, Data Asynch. 9600bps - MO Data Asynch. 9600bps - MT Data Synch. 9600bps - MO Data Synch. 9600bps - MT SMS - MO SMS - MT SMS Cell Broadcast Transparent Data
